A Creator-based® life is a whole new way to view (and make) mistakes.


Mistakes can be our safety/pressure release valve.  Have you ever been so crazy busy and frazzled that you make dumb mistakes? That happens to me all the time.  I get all up in my head and start to stress.  Then I goof up.


When I goof up I generally have two options-  berate myself & admit defeat, or forgive in love and move forward.  


Could there be a third option? What if I saw that mistake as an opportunity to notice the speed at which I was moving, take a breath, and choose to restore my focus?


What if I chose to immediately focus on the mistake, deeply and singularly seeing it and then, course correct?  What if I stayed in that loving place and was grateful for the mistake that brought me back to the present?


Seriously, a mistake is a gift. It’s the perfect time to breathe, accept, and move forward on a better, singular path, a little more slowly and probably more sanely.


So, are mistakes catastrophic? Not usually.  Usually, they are a sweet reminder of our humanness, and a call to slow down a little, refocus, and be grateful.


Could you be grateful for that misspelled word or that fender bender? Even when it’s crazy and public?  Maybe.  Try it and see.


Here are the steps:

  • Mistake 
  • Permission to be human  
  • Recognize I was unfocused 
  • Grateful for the reminder  
  • Become present, refocus (fix the mistake)and move forward again


Backward law #3 Slowing down allows us to do more.


That’s how we live a Creator-based® life, embracing one mistake at a time and making something better from it.
